Japan Gas Extinguishing System Market Overview

The Japan Gas Extinguishing System Market is characterized by rapid technological advancements and increasing adoption across various sectors. Japan’s stringent safety regulations and proactive approach to fire safety have driven the demand for reliable and environmentally friendly fire suppression solutions. The market is witnessing a shift from traditional water-based systems to gas-based systems, owing to their ability to extinguish fires quickly without damaging sensitive equipment or infrastructure. This transition is particularly prominent in data centers, museums, and high-value industrial facilities where preservation of assets is critical. Moreover, the growing emphasis on green and sustainable solutions is influencing market dynamics, with manufacturers developing eco-friendly extinguishing agents that comply with international environmental standards. The integration of automation and smart technology is also enhancing system efficiency, enabling real-time monitoring and maintenance. As Japan continues to urbanize and modernize its infrastructure, the demand for advanced gas extinguishing systems is expected to grow, supported by government policies and industry standards aimed at improving fire safety. Japan Gas Extinguishing System Market By Type Segment Analysis

The Japan Gas Extinguishing System market is classified into several key types based on the extinguishing agent used, primarily including Inert Gas Systems, Chemical Agent Systems, and Carbon Dioxide (COâ‚‚) Systems. Inert gas systems, utilizing gases such as nitrogen, argon, or a mixture thereof, are favored for their clean, environmentally friendly, and non-corrosive properties, making them suitable for sensitive environments like data centers and museums. Chemical agent systems, employing substances such as FM-200 or Novec 1230, are recognized for rapid suppression capabilities and are increasingly adopted in high-value asset protection. COâ‚‚ systems, known for their cost-effectiveness and simplicity, are predominantly used in industrial applications and warehouses. Market size estimates suggest that inert gas systems currently hold the largest share, approximately 45-50%, owing to their widespread application in critical infrastructure, with chemical agent systems accounting for around 30-35%, driven by demand for rapid response solutions. COâ‚‚ systems, while still significant, represent roughly 15-20% of the market, with growth potential in industrial sectors.

The fastest-growing segment within the market is the Chemical Agent Systems, projected to exhibit a Compound Annual Growth Rate (CAGR) of approximately 6-8% over the next five years. This growth is fueled by increasing adoption in high-tech facilities and data centers, where clean agent systems are preferred for their minimal residue and environmental safety. The inert gas segment is in a mature growth stage, characterized by steady demand driven by infrastructure upgrades and stringent safety regulations. Conversely, the chemical agent segment is in a growth phase, benefiting from technological innovations that enhance agent efficiency and environmental compliance. The COâ‚‚ segment remains relatively stable but faces competitive pressures from more advanced, eco-friendly alternatives. Technological advancements, such as improved agent storage and delivery mechanisms, are further propelling the chemical agent segment’s adoption, while inert gas systems benefit from ongoing improvements in gas purity and system integration. Overall, innovation and regulatory compliance are key drivers shaping the evolution of each segment.
